Output 23060f6905db4280909be54db481d664281068b34312b74751888d1f16119934:1

value
19458616
script pubkey
OP_0 OP_PUSHBYTES_20 bd9b00d2c1cf988347d635a63fc59c49de5d49c4
address
bc1qhkdsp5kpe7vgx37kxknrl3vuf8096jwy437txz
transaction
23060f6905db4280909be54db481d664281068b34312b74751888d1f16119934
confirmations
399595
spent
true